It was a fair opening weekend for Merry Christmas as Rs. 9.45 crores* come in. The film had started with Rs. 2.30 crores on the opening day so there is just about okay trending so far. However, that kind of trending which ensures collections to double up on a day-by-day basis is certainly missing. That said, it could well have been flat entirely and at least that hasn’t happened either.
The film had started with Rs. 2.30 crores on the opening day and now Sunday collections have come to Rs. 3.75 crores*. Had the numbers doubled up over Friday then it would have been an even better scenario while Rs. 5 crores would have been a good number on Sunday. That would have ensured that Monday wasn’t too far off from Friday and at least Rs. 2 crores would have been on the cards. For now though, it’s all wait and watch that how much closer to Friday will Monday turn out to be.
Critically, the film has been appreciated by most. There is nothing negative whatsoever about the film and while it’s indeed for the niche segment, at least at major multiplexes of big cities it should find its audiences. One hopes that it starts happening from today onwards because the Katrina Kaif and Vijay Sethupathi starrer certainly deserves that.
